Friday, April 2, 2010

Bell X1 - Blue Lights On The Runway


Who are they?

They're an indie rock band from County Kildare, Ireland. This is their fourth and latest studio album.

Favorite track?

Light Catches Your Face or Blow Ins

MySpace page? Website?

YouTube? Here's the audio for Light Catches Your Face and the audio for Blow Ins